Ingredients for Cinnamon Toast Crunch Cheesecake with Creamy Layers
To create the delicious Cinnamon Toast Crunch Cheesecake with Creamy Layers, you’ll need a few simple ingredients. Each component plays a vital role in achieving that perfect balance of flavors and textures. Here’s what you’ll need:
- 1 ½ cups Cinnamon Toast Crunch cereal, crushed
- ½ cup unsalted butter, melted
- 2 cups cream cheese, softened
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 cup sour cream
- 3 large eggs
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- ½ cup heavy cream
- 1 cup whipped topping
- Extra Cinnamon Toast Crunch for garnish

Step-by-Step Preparation of Cinnamon Toast Crunch Cheesecake with Creamy Layers
Now that you have all your ingredients ready, it’s time to dive into the fun part: preparing your Cinnamon Toast Crunch Cheesecake with Creamy Layers. Follow these simple steps to create a dessert that will wow your family and friends!
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
First things first, preheat your oven to 325°F (160°C). This step is crucial as it ensures that your cheesecake bakes evenly. While the oven heats up, you can start preparing the crust.
Step 2: Create the Crust
In a mixing bowl, combine the crushed Cinnamon Toast Crunch cereal with the melted butter. Mix them together until the cereal is well coated. This mixture will form the base of your cheesecake. Next, press the mixture firmly into the bottom of a 9-inch springform pan. Make sure it’s even and compact. Bake the crust for 10 minutes, then remove it from the oven and let it cool completely.
Step 3: Prepare the Cheesecake Filling
While the crust cools, it’s time to make the creamy filling. In a large bowl, beat the softened cream cheese until it’s smooth and creamy. Gradually add in the granulated sugar, mixing until well combined. Then, add the vanilla extract, sour cream, eggs, and ground cinnamon. Beat everything together until the mixture is smooth and fluffy. This filling is what makes your cheesecake rich and delicious!
Step 4: Bake the Cheesecake
Once your filling is ready, pour it over the cooled crust in the springform pan. Spread it evenly with a spatula. Now, it’s time to bake! Place the cheesecake in the preheated oven and bake for 50-60 minutes. You want the center to be set but still slightly jiggly. When it’s done, turn off the oven and leave the cheesecake inside with the door slightly ajar for about an hour. This helps prevent cracks on the surface.
Step 5: Cool and Chill
After an hour, remove the cheesecake from the oven and let it cool at room temperature. Once it’s cool, cover it and refrigerate for at least 4 hours, or overnight if you can wait! Chilling allows the flavors to meld beautifully.
Step 6: Prepare the Creamy Layer
When you’re ready to serve, whip the heavy cream in a separate bowl until stiff peaks form. Gently fold in the whipped topping until well combined. This creamy layer adds a light and fluffy texture to your cheesecake, making it even more delightful!
Step 7: Assemble and Garnish
Finally, spread the creamy layer on top of the chilled cheesecake. For the finishing touch, sprinkle extra Cinnamon Toast Crunch on top for that delightful crunch. Your Cinnamon Toast Crunch Cheesecake with Creamy Layers is now ready to impress!

Cooking Note for Cinnamon Toast Crunch Cheesecake with Creamy Layers
When preparing your Cinnamon Toast Crunch Cheesecake with Creamy Layers, there are a few important cooking notes to keep in mind. These tips will help ensure that your cheesecake turns out perfectly every time, making it a delightful treat for you and your guests.
First, always use room temperature ingredients. This includes the cream cheese, eggs, and sour cream. Room temperature ingredients blend more easily, resulting in a smoother filling. If you forget to take them out ahead of time, you can place the cream cheese in a microwave for about 10-15 seconds to soften it quickly.
Next, be careful not to overmix the batter. While it’s important to combine the ingredients well, overmixing can introduce too much air into the batter. This can lead to cracks in your cheesecake as it bakes. Mix just until everything is incorporated and smooth.
Another key point is to avoid opening the oven door while the cheesecake is baking. Sudden temperature changes can cause the cheesecake to crack. Instead, use the oven light to check on it. Remember, the cheesecake should be set around the edges but still slightly jiggly in the center when it’s done.
Lastly, patience is crucial! Allow the cheesecake to cool gradually in the oven after baking. This step helps prevent cracks and ensures a creamy texture. Once it’s cooled, refrigerate it for the recommended time. The longer it chills, the better the flavors will meld together.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Even the most experienced bakers can make mistakes. Here are some common ones to watch out for:
- Using Cold Ingredients: Always use room temperature cream cheese, eggs, and sour cream. Cold ingredients can lead to a lumpy filling that doesn’t blend well.
- Overmixing the Batter: While it’s important to mix well, overmixing can introduce too much air. This can cause cracks in your cheesecake as it bakes.
- Not Prepping the Pan: Make sure to grease your springform pan properly. This helps the cheesecake release easily after baking.
- Skipping the Cooling Step: Allow your cheesecake to cool gradually in the oven. This helps prevent cracks and ensures a smooth texture.
- Cutting Too Soon: Resist the urge to slice into your cheesecake right after chilling. Let it set for at least 4 hours, or overnight for the best flavor and texture.

Storage Tips for Leftovers
If you happen to have leftovers of your Cinnamon Toast Crunch Cheesecake with Creamy Layers, don’t worry! Here are some tips to store it properly:
- Refrigerate: Store any leftover cheesecake in the refrigerator. Cover it tightly with plastic wrap or aluminum foil to keep it fresh.
- Consume Within a Week: For the best taste and texture, try to eat the cheesecake within 5-7 days. The flavors will still be delightful!
- Freezing: If you want to keep it longer, you can freeze the cheesecake. W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and then in aluminum foil. It can last up to 2 months in the freezer.
- Thawing: When you’re ready to enjoy your frozen cheesecake, transfer it to the refrigerator to thaw overnight. This helps maintain its creamy texture.

FAQs about Cinnamon Toast Crunch Cheesecake with Creamy Layers
Can I make this cheesecake ahead of time?
Absolutely! The Cinnamon Toast Crunch Cheesecake with Creamy Layers is perfect for making ahead of time. In fact, it tastes even better after chilling overnight. Just prepare the cheesecake as directed, let it cool, and refrigerate it. This allows the flavors to meld beautifully. You can make it up to two days in advance, ensuring you have a delicious dessert ready for your gathering!
How do I know when the cheesecake is done baking?
Knowing when your cheesecake is done can be tricky. The key is to look for a few signs. The edges should be set, while the center should still be slightly jiggly. This means it will firm up as it cools. Additionally, you can gently shake the pan; if the center wobbles but the edges are firm, it’s ready. Remember, it will continue to cook a bit while cooling in the oven, so don’t overbake!
What can I use instead of sour cream?
If you don’t have sour cream on hand, there are several alternatives you can use. Plain Greek yogurt is a great substitute, providing a similar tangy flavor and creamy texture. You can also use crème fraîche or even buttermilk in a pinch. Just keep in mind that these alternatives may slightly alter the flavor, but they will still yield a delicious cheesecake!
Can I freeze the Cinnamon Toast Crunch Cheesecake?
Yes, you can freeze your Cinnamon Toast Crunch Cheesecake with Creamy Layers! To do this, make sure it’s completely cooled and set. Wrap it tightly in plastic wrap, then in aluminum foil to prevent freezer burn. It can last up to two months in the freezer. When you’re ready to enjoy it, transfer it to the refrigerator to thaw overnight. This way, you can savor your cheesecake at a later date without losing its deliciousness!

PrintCinnamon Toast Crunch Cheesecake with Creamy Layers Delight.
- Total Time: 4 hours 20 minutes
- Yield: 12 slices 1x
- Diet: Vegetarian
Description
A delightful dessert that combines the nostalgic flavors of Cinnamon Toast Crunch cereal with the rich, creamy goodness of cheesecake.
Ingredients
- 1 ½ cups Cinnamon Toast Crunch cereal, crushed
- ½ cup unsalted butter, melted
- 2 cups cream cheese, softened
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 cup sour cream
- 3 large eggs
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- ½ cup heavy cream
- 1 cup whipped topping
- Extra Cinnamon Toast Crunch for garnish
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 325°F (160°C).
- In a mixing bowl, combine the crushed Cinnamon Toast Crunch cereal with the melted butter and press into the bottom of a 9-inch springform pan. Bake for 10 minutes and let cool.
- In a large bowl, beat the softened cream cheese until smooth. Gradually add sugar, then vanilla extract, sour cream, eggs, and ground cinnamon. Beat until smooth and fluffy.
- Pour the filling over the cooled crust and spread evenly. Bake for 50-60 minutes until the center is set but slightly jiggly. Turn off the oven and let it cool inside for an hour.
- After cooling, refrigerate for at least 4 hours or overnight.
- Whip the heavy cream until stiff peaks form and gently fold in the whipped topping.
- Spread the creamy layer on top of the chilled cheesecake and garnish with extra Cinnamon Toast Crunch.
Notes
- Use room temperature ingredients for a smoother filling.
- Avoid overmixing to prevent cracks.
- Do not open the oven door while baking.
- Let the cheesecake cool gradually in the oven.
